**Ticket: Bounce processor double-counts soft bounces**

The Mailwright bounce processor in Kestrelpost increments the suppression counter twice when a soft bounce arrives within the retry window, prematurely suppressing valid recipients. Reproduced on staging with the Harlow fixture set; fix adds an idempotency check keyed on message sequence. For the sync, the affected build is identified by the trace below.

pipeline stamp: htk4_66df

# Cold storage archiving constants for the Hollandine plugin framework.
#
# Plugins that move buckets into cold storage must respect these limits.
# Archival runs in batches; each batch locks the target bucket briefly,
# so batch size and inter-batch delay directly affect tenant-visible
# latency. Retention checks run before any move, and buckets younger
# than the minimum age are skipped without error. Do not override these
# values in plugin code — use the Hollandine config API instead.
# The defaults enforced by the framework are as follows.

tuning table, kawep-tawif:
CAPS = {
    "olidor": 80,
    "belion": 7,
    "quenys": 225,
    "druox": 839,
    "fraath": 482,
}

A: The Glyphsort detector samples the first 64 KB, checks for a BOM, then runs statistical detection across UTF-8, UTF-16, and common legacy codepages. Ambiguous files fall back to UTF-8 with replacement characters, and we log a confidence score. Files below 60% confidence get flagged for manual review in the Inkgate dashboard. If customers report garbled characters, ask for the original file rather than a paste. Detection heuristics and known edge cases are documented on the internal page below.

operations page: https://confluence.zemvarlabs.internal/projects/display/browse/display/8963

Quick heads-up on Pinwheel UI versioning: we cut a minor release every sprint, and anything touching component props needs a changeset file in the PR. No changeset, no merge — the bot will nag you. Majors are rare and go through the design council first. The full policy, with examples of what counts as breaking, lives on the internal page below.

wiki page, bahip-yahip: https://grafana.qirvanlabs.corp/browse/display/projects/cc3a1b9dbfc9